25 U.S.C. § 2717a - Availability of class II gaming activity fees to carry out duties of Commission
Text
In fiscal year 1990 and thereafter, fees collected pursuant to and as limited by section 2717 of this title shall be available to carry out the duties of the Commission, to remain available until expended.
(Pub. L. 101–121, title I, Oct. 23, 1989, 103 Stat. 718.)
Notes
Editorial Notes
Codification Section was enacted as part of the Department of the Interior and Related Agencies Appropriations Act, 1990, and not as part of the Indian Gaming Regulatory Act which comprises this chapter.
